CATIA参数化设计及零件库的建立
CATIA参数化设计及零件库的建立参数化设计 机械专业所用的三维绘图软件都是用尺寸驱动来进行参数化 设计的。例如可以通过更改直径大小来进行参数化设计。图1 修改草图尺寸如果仅仅通过上面的方法对一个零件的每一个尺寸进行修改的话,那么整 个工作量会很大,也不实际。故而,在此提出CATIA的参数化设计。利用CATIA的Formula(公式)功能 、 Design Table(设计表)功能 和Catalog(目录 )功能 ,用户可以很容易地进行零件的参 数化设计,并建立相应的三维零件库。本教程将结合轴(Shaft)和平键(Flat Key )两个实例,向大家介绍CATIA 的上述功能。1. 选项设置:工具选项例1:轴打开CATIA的零件设计模块,绘制草图,标注 尺寸。退出草图编辑器,旋转,得到轴。定义参数 点击 图标,打开参数建立 对话框。点击“新类型参数”,选择“长度”、“单值” ,输入“R”,“30mm”,即可新建参数R。同理建 立参数L=100mm。此时参数定义完成,可在结 构树中看见建立的参数。关联参数 在草图界面,双击约束右 击选择“编辑公式”,打开“公式编辑器”。选择“参数长度R”,可对轴的半径进行 参数关联。同理对轴的高度进行参数关联。此时,在结构树中可见到关系式如下。 创建设计表 点击 图标,打开“创建设计 表”对话框,选择“使用当前的参数值创建设计表” ,点击“确定”。在弹出的“选择要插入的参数”对话框中,从左 侧窗口选择参数R和L,导入右侧窗口,点击“确 定”。弹出“另存为”对话框,可保存为Excel工作表或 记事本,设计表创建完成。编辑设计表 选择“编辑表”,打开Excel或 记事本,对其进行编辑。在Excel表格的第一列插入PartNumber列,并 给定该列的序列号。注意:一定要写成 “PartNumber”。给每一列添加数据。或者,在记事本中插入PartNumber列,给定 该列的序列号,并给每一列添加数据。编辑时, 可使用Tab键分隔各列。保存表格后,弹出如下对话框。创建模板零件 选择任一组尺寸,即可得到 相应大小的零件。选择第一组尺寸,生成轴,保存,作为模板零 件。建立零件库 新建CatalogDocument文件 ,重命名为“轴”。单击右侧的“添加零件系列”命令,或在插入- 添加零件系列-选择前面保存的模板零件。双击“零件系列2”,点击“预览”,可看到库中不 同尺寸的零件。保存catalog文件。使用零件库 新建装配设计,单击“目录浏 览器”图标 ,选择创建的catalog文件。双击“零件系列2”,选择任一组,单击右键,复 制于结构树中的product1或其它子装配中,即可 在装配环境中插入零件。例2:A型平键定义参数 新建L、b、h三个参数。关联参数 在草图约束的“公式编辑器”中 进行参数的关联。创建设计表&编辑设计表 同前创建模板零件建立零件库 新建CatalogDocument文件 ,重命名为“A型平键”。单击右侧的“添加零件系列”命令,选择前面保 存的模板零件。双击“零件系列2”,点击“预览”,可看到库中不 同尺寸的零件。保存catalog文件。谢 谢 !